Vona, CO Primary Objectives of Position
Responsible for the preparation, handling, and supplying of materials to be used by other crafts. The base compensation range for this role is $15 - $38 per hour. Base pay is positioned within the range based on several factors including an individual’s knowledge, skill and experience with consideration given to internal equity. Summary of Expected Outcomes
High quality, professional work product performed with initiative, productivity, a positive attitude and behavior Performance should meet or exceed the established standards, goals, and accountabilities of the position Responsibilities and Essential Functions
Loading and unloading equipment Erect and dismantle scaffolding (5X7X16) and staging Level ground for scaffolding Tend mortar and grout Lift, unload, move, set, shovel mortar and grout between wheel barrows and buckets General cleanup and clearing of debris, including sweeping, cleaning, washing, and unloading or burning debris Placing, pushing, pulling and shoveling concrete Vibrating concrete All other duties as assigned Qualifications and Key Skill Requirements
Ability to work with tools and equipment such as, power and non-powered hand tools, vibrators, pumps, drills and jackhammers, forklifts, skid loaders and power buggy’s Strong teamwork orientation Positive attitude and professional customer service skills Detail oriented Open to change based on diverse input and feedback Effectively work with those of diverse backgrounds and organizational levels Adaptive, effective communication and active listening skills Strong cross-cultural relationship building and influencing at all organizational levels Repetitive hand, arm, leg movements Lifting, carrying, pushing, pulling: up to 50 lbs Lifting, carrying, pushing, or pulling over 50 lbs will be done with assistance of another team member or equipment This position description is not intended to be a comprehensive list of the duties and responsibilities of the position.
